Tripswitch

Tripswitch has been played on NTS shows including Alex Bradley presents The Utopia Project, with Cartwheel (Mirror System Rmx) first played on 19 April 2016.

Abakus is Russell Davies the son of Dave Davies the founder of the Kinks. Who also releases electro/disco-house under the moniker Cinnamon Chasers.

His initial album "That Much Closer To The Sun", released in 2004 on Liquid Sound Design, was an album that appealed to both fans of psychedelic and balearic chillout.

His following release, four years later, on Modus Records "We Share The Same Dreams" introduced more of an electro feel and was followed by a free digital mix "The Jaguar Sessions".

2010 saw another release on Modus Records, entitled Prisms.
